The future is green! Biolectric produces & builds micro AD plants, that convert methane gas into sustainable energy for farmers. In other words: we make electricity and heat out of cow's & pig's manure. It only takes three cows to provide one family of clean energy for a whole year. With less CO2-emission, more green power, a lower electricity bill and no cows harmed, it's all but a win-win situation. We help to shape the future of agriculture by providing a solution to power sustainable energy and local waste management. Since 2011, we have helped farmers become more independent and self-sufficient, to future-proof their farm (and sector), improve the nutritional value of the digestate and decrease their ecological footprint as a bonus. With partners all over Europe and across the Atlantic Ocean we want to set a new example for the farming and energy industry.
